Importance of Double masking as India grapples second wave of Covid-19.

Image
As the second wave of  Covid-19   pandemic  continues to grapple the country, health professionals and authorities are advising people to adopt double masking.  Double masking is when you wear one mask on top of another. It helps improve the fit and filtration of your mask. Should you be double masking? and how can you do it correctly? Using a reference from the 1975 film, Sholay, the Mumbai Police department shared a meme collage, featuring Amitabh Bachchan and Dharmendra’s characters in Sholay - Jai and Veeru, and a man wearing two masks. There are a variety of Masks to choose from.  cloth masks surgical masks N95 masks How do you double mask Use the proper mask combination.  Experts  recommend using a cloth mask over a surgical mask what combinations to avoid Some mask combinations may not improve fit or may make it hard to breathe. How to make a Home Made Mask, How to make a mask at home as the covid19 virus surges double masking is recommended.

Image
Now with the surge of covid19 in India, double masking is recommended everywhere. A home made cloth mask can be used as an inner mask and an N95 mask or surgical mask can be used as the outer mask. This will give us double protection from the virus everytime we go out. Making a mask is easier than you think, and you don’t need many supplies to make them. An old cotton shirt or pillowcase will do & elastic can be reused from clothes the kids have outgrown. Follow these simple steps to making your own home made mask. Wearing masks reduces chances of serious illness and death by more than 85%

Image
As more and more states promote face masks as a way to control the spread of COVID-19 , the top-line message has been: wear a mask to protect others. While it’s true that most face masks  are more effective in preventing you from launching droplets into the air than breathing in already dispersed droplets – that doesn’t mean masks offer no protection to the wearer. It’s likely that face masks, by blocking even some of the virus-carrying droplets you inhale, can reduce your risk of falling seriously ill from COVID-19, according to Monica Gandhi, MD, an infectious disease specialist at UC San Francisco. “The more virus you get into your body, the more sick you are likely to get,” she said. In the latest wave of infections in the U.S., the wider use of masks may be one factor for the lower death rates – along with more testing, younger patients and better treatments – said Gandhi.
